Seasons of the Church Year 2007-2008

Sundays after Pentecost

This year the time after Pentecost begins May 25 and continues until Advent. Green, the color of the paraments for the season, symbolizes growth in our lives rather than the industrial thought of making lives, love, time or money. As the world around us seems to be filled with turmoil, growing in God's community and wisdom helps us to look out into the world and ask how we can help others.

Cycle A of the lectionary (the lessons for the day) is based on Matthew. The lessons teach us how to become disciples. You will hear the word "Go!" often. Some of the themes flowing through the lessons include baptism, breaking of bread together, peace, and walking with God. Time taken to read the lessons before the service starts will help you to grow with the season. Summer is a place of abundance, a growing time of light, play and wonder. Be Green in God.
